Program Overview
Future proof your career with the skills to create high-tech solutions to tackle complex problems. The Bachelor of Science in Industrial Distribution is a hands-on multidisciplinary degree where students learn to apply the fundamentals of industrial design, manufacturing technology, and supply chain management to the creation and distribution of industrial and commercial products. Industrial Distribution teaches an innovative worldview to students by blending modern issues and entrepreneurship with creative and systems thinking.
